Some days just feel like magic from the start. This sweet couple kicked off their elopement day tucked away in a lush, jungle-y hotel on the east side of O'ahu—quiet, green, and full of tropical charm. After getting ready, they shared a quiet first look on a dock over calm waters—just the two of them, surrounded by nature. Palm trees, birdsong, and soft morning light setting the tone. It was quiet and calm, the kind of peaceful that invites you to just breathe it all in.
From the moment the day started, this elopement felt like something truly special. Their first look happened on a little dock over the water, a sweet, quiet moment between just the two of them, surrounded by nature and stillness. From there, the bride and groom, their two best friends, the videographer and I headed to lunch to fuel up for the adventure ahead.
Lunch was at a newly re-opened restaurant, full of bright flavors and good vibes. The group shared plates of tacos, kimchi fried rice, kimbap rolls, and wagyu sliders—laughing, relaxing, soaking in the excitement of the day. After eating, the couple did a quick change into their hiking clothes right in the restaurant bathroom—because when you're eloping in Hawai'i, flexibility is part of the fun.
Backpacks were packed with everything we’d need: The wedding dress and suit, bouquet, a changing tent, camera gear, and more—literally all of it hiked up the mountain with us.

The ceremony spot? Absolutely breathtaking. Perched high above the coastline, it was wrapped in greenery and mountains, with sweeping views of the ocean below. Their best friends preformed the ceremony, they exchanged vows and rings, and it was both picture perfect and incredibly memorable.
The couple might have set the record for highest number of times changing outfits on a wedding day. After getting dressed at their hotel in the morning, they changed out of their wedding attire to wear hiking clothes, then at the top of the hike they changed back into their wedding attire, only to change OUT of it again after the ceremony for the hike back down! If you thought they were done there-- nope-- they had one more outfit change on the agenda for their time at the beach. Absolute troopers.

After some golden-hour portraits at the top, we made our way back down the trail, chatting and laughing the whole way. Miraculously, it only rained on us during the last few minutes of the hike, after being certain we'd get rained out earlier. We ended the day at the beach with a laid-back picnic, cake cutting, and a bottle of champagne It was the perfect ending to an elopement day.
